ZIP code 29045 is a densely settled ZIP (a standard USPS delivery area) in Elgin, Kershaw County, South Carolina, with 21,871 residents across 181.4 square miles, a density of 121 people per square mile, in the New York time zone.
ZIP 29045 lands in the middle-income range, with a median household income of $87,366 (37% above the South Carolina average), while per-capita income is $41,771. The poverty rate stands at 11.1% and the unemployment rate at 5.7%. The typical home here is valued at $266,400 (18% above the state average); renters pay a median of $1,321 monthly, and 85.2% of units are owner-occupied.
A solid share of residents have a four-year degree: 33.2%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, the median age is 37.7, and the average commute is 29 minutes. Home values in ZIP 29045 have increased 14.8% over the past year (2024). Since 2000, this ZIP has seen +114% cumulative appreciation.
| Year | Annual Change | HPI Index |
|---|---|---|
| 2020 | -0.2% | 141 |
| 2021 | +11.8% | 157 |
| 2022 | +16.9% | 184 |
| 2023 | +1.7% | 187 |
| 2024 | +14.8% | 214 |
Source: Federal Housing Finance Agency (FHFA) House Price Index, All-Transactions, Five-Digit ZIP Codes (Developmental Index). Index base = 100 in year 2000. Data through 2024. ZIP codes with few transactions may show missing values.

Census Bureau data shows 366 business establishments in ZIP 29045, employing approximately 3,269 people with a combined annual payroll of $147,771,000.
